Traffic Management Center
horizontalbar

The TMC staff controls, monitors and troubleshoots various traffic control devices including 565 traffic signals, 153 school zone flashers and eight dynamic message signs. TMC staff also manages traffic during special events at the Convention Center using the Adaptive Traffic Control System (SCOOT) and site observations.

The TMC working hours are Monday-Friday 6:30am - 6:30pm. All problems or malfunctions related to traffic control devices may be reported to 3-1-1.
